2D-16 Wheels and Tires:
Installation
CAUTION
!
Do not reuse the valve which has been once
removed.
1) Apply tire lubricant to the tire bead.
CAUTION
!
Never use oil, grease or gasoline on the tire
bead in place of tire lubricant.
2) Install the tire onto the wheel.
CAUTION
!
For installation procedure of tire onto the
wheel, follow the instructions given by the
tire changer manufacturer.
NOTE
• When installing the tire, the arrow "A" on
the side wall should point to the direction
of wheel rotation.
• Align the chalk mark put on the tire at the
time of removal with the valve position.
